scsi: 3w-9xxx: Avoid disabling device if failing to enable it

[ Upstream commit 7eff437b5ee1309b34667844361c6bbb5c97df05 ]

The original code will "goto out_disable_device" and call
pci_disable_device() if pci_enable_device() fails. The kernel will generate
a warning message like "3w-9xxx 0000:00:05.0: disabling already-disabled
device".

We shouldn't disable a device that failed to be enabled. A simple return is
fine.
